League City Texas Protective Order Address Form is a legal document used by residents of League City, Texas, to request protection from an individual who poses a threat to their safety or has engaged in violent or harassing behavior towards them. This form serves as a means to provide the court with the necessary information to issue a protective order, also known as a restraining order. The League City Texas Protective Order Address Form requires the individual seeking protection to provide personal details such as their name, address, contact information, and relationship to the person from whom they need protection. The form typically includes sections to outline the incident(s) that led to the request, including dates, times, and descriptions of the threatening or violent behavior. Moreover, this form may ask the petitioner to specify the type of protective order they are seeking. In League City, Texas, there are various types of protective orders available, including: 1. Emergency Protective Order (EPO): This type of protective order offers immediate protection when an individual is facing imminent danger or an ongoing threat. EPOS can be granted without the alleged abuser being present in court and typically last for a limited period, often 20 days. 2. Temporary Ex Parte Protective Order: This form of protective order is granted without the knowledge of the alleged abuser. It is effective for a specific duration, usually 14 days, and aims to prevent immediate harm while formal proceedings for a more extended protective order takes place. 3. Final Protective Order: This protective order is issued after a formal hearing where both parties have an opportunity to present evidence and witnesses. If the court finds sufficient evidence of domestic violence, harassment, or endangerment, a final protective order may be granted. These orders generally have a duration of up to two years but can be extended under certain circumstances.
